“We've got to stop crying and start sweating, stop talking and start walking, stop cursing and start praying. The strength we need will not come from the White House, but from every house in America.”

Jimmy Carter

About This Quote

Action, not rhetoric, must arise from ordinary citizens; collective effort at the grassroots level is the true source of national strength.

In simple terms: People, not politicians, must act.
